  2. The John F. Ross Collegiate Vocational Institute is a grade 912 public secondary school in Guelph, Ontario, Canada and is part of the Upper Grand District School Board.

  3. Originally called John F. Ross Vocational School in honour of John Francis Ross, a highly respected Guelph educator and principal, the school opened its doors in 1956 to 460 students, 25 teachers, and Lorne Fox as its principal, under its new name John F. Ross Collegiate and Vocational Institute.

  5. Collegiate Vocational Institute. Overview. John F. Ross is located on the northeast outskirts of the city of Guelph. JFR has the highest enrollment in the Upper Grand District School Board due, in part, to its comprehen-sive English as a Second Language (ESL) program and French Immersion program.

  6. 29. Apr. 2017 · Ross was principal of Guelph Collegiate Vocational Institute from 1923 until his retirement in 1945. Educated at the University of Toronto, Ross taught at Upper Canada College and at Seaforth Collegiate Institute, and was principal of Sault Technical and Commercial High School, before coming to GCVI.
